The global Biodegradable Batteries market size is predicted to grow from US$ 242 million in 2025 to US$ 471 million in 2031; it is expected to grow at a CAGR of 11.7% from 2025 to 2031.
Biodegradable Batteries are a type of battery designed to break down and decompose naturally over time, reducing their environmental impact. They are often made with biodegradable materials and are used in applications where eco-friendliness is a priority.
The Biodegradable Batteries market is expanding with a focus on sustainable power solutions. Trends include the use of biodegradable materials for battery components, such as electrodes and electrolytes, to reduce environmental impact, as well as research into novel battery chemistries and their applications in IoT devices and renewable energy storage.
